**Yan Junling's Injury Situation**

Shanghai Port has recently provided an update on the injury status of their key player, Yan Junling. The goalkeeper sustained a serious injury during a recent match, diagnosed as a torn anterior cruciate ligament (ACL). The incident occurred in the first half when Yan Junling landed awkwardly after a save, leading to his immediate withdrawal from the game on a stretcher.

Medical assessments have revealed that Yan Junling will require a lengthy recovery period, estimated to be between six to nine months. This timeline indicates that he will likely miss the remainder of the current season, dealing a significant blow to the team's plans.
